static buildHierarchyTree(roleDescriptions) {
// Build a tree structure for roles based on parent-child relationships
const roleMap = new Map();
const rootRoles = [];
// First pass: create all role nodes
for (const role of roleDescriptions) {
roleMap.set(role.apiName, {
text: role.name,
icon: "fa-solid fa-users icon-blue",
children: [],
roleData: role
});
}
// Second pass: build parent-child relationships
for (const role of roleDescriptions) {
const roleNode = roleMap.get(role.apiName);
if (role.parentRole && roleMap.has(role.parentRole)) {
const parentNode = roleMap.get(role.parentRole);
parentNode.children.push(roleNode);
}
else {
// This is a root role (no parent)
rootRoles.push(roleNode);
}
}
// Sort children by name for each node
const sortChildren = (node) => {
if (node.children && node.children.length > 0) {
node.children.sort((a, b) => a.text.localeCompare(b.text));
node.children.forEach(sortChildren);
// Update text to show count
node.text = `${node.roleData.name} (${node.children.length})`;
}
};
rootRoles.forEach(sortChildren);
rootRoles.sort((a, b) => a.roleData.name.localeCompare(b.roleData.name));
return rootRoles;
}
